What Are Prebiotics?

Prebiotics are naturally occurring, non-digestible fibers and compounds found in certain foods that feed the beneficial bacteria in your gut. Unlike probiotics, which are live beneficial microorganisms, prebiotics function as “food” for the good bacteria, helping them grow, multiply, and perform their essential tasks in the digestive system.

Prebiotics are typically found in foods that are high in certain types of fiber, such as inulin, fructooligosaccharides (FOS), galactooligosaccharides (GOS), and resistant starches. These fibers are not broken down by human digestive enzymes, so they pass through the stomach and small intestine and reach the colon, where they are fermented by beneficial gut bacteria. The fermentation of prebiotics produces short-chain fatty acids (SCFAs), such as butyrate, propionate, and acetate, which play critical roles in maintaining gut health.

Common Prebiotic Foods

Some common prebiotic-rich foods include:

  • Garlic, onions, and leeks: High in inulin and FOS, these foods promote the growth of beneficial bacteria.
  • Bananas: Bananas are high in resistant starch, which functions as a prebiotic, especially when they are still slightly green.
  • Asparagus and artichokes: Inulin, which is present in both, feeds the good bacteria in the stomach.
  • Whole grains: Foods like oats, barley, and quinoa contain prebiotic fibers that help maintain a healthy microbiome.
  • Legumes: GOS and other prebiotic fibers are abundant in beans, lentils, and chickpeas.

Incorporating these foods into your diet regularly can provide a steady source of prebiotics to support a healthy gut microbiome.

2. Increasing Short-Chain Fatty Acids (SCFAs)

The fermentation of prebiotics by gut bacteria produces short-chain fatty acids (SCFAs), which have several beneficial effects on gut health. The most widespread SCFAs are butyrate, propionate, and acetate. These SCFAs enhance the intestinal barrier’s integrity, lessen inflammation, and feed the gut’s lining cells.

  • Butyrate, in particular, is a key fuel source for colonocytes (cells of the colon) and helps maintain a healthy gut lining, preventing conditions like leaky gut (intestinal permeability). Butyrate also has anti-inflammatory properties that can help reduce chronic inflammation in the gut.
  • Acetate and propionate help regulate the growth of beneficial microbes and improve overall gut health. They also play a role in controlling blood sugar levels and modulating fat metabolism.

Together, SCFAs produced from prebiotics help create a healthy and balanced environment in the gut that supports digestion and protects against gut-related diseases.

3. Enhancing Digestive Function

Prebiotics improve digestive health by helping to break down complex carbohydrates that the body can’t digest on its own. By nourishing the gut bacteria that ferment these carbohydrates, prebiotics facilitate the breakdown of dietary fiber, starches, and other complex compounds into simpler, digestible molecules. This process supports optimal digestion and helps prevent issues like bloating, gas, and constipation.

Additionally, prebiotics can help regulate bowel movements by promoting the growth of gut bacteria that improve stool consistency and motility. For individuals suffering from irritable bowel syndrome (IBS) or constipation, prebiotics can provide relief by improving overall digestion and gut function.

4. Supporting a Healthy Gut Barrier

The gut barrier is a critical line of defense against harmful substances that could enter the bloodstream, causing inflammation or immune activation. A healthy gut barrier prevents toxins, pathogens, and undigested food particles from leaking out of the intestines and into the body, a condition known as leaky gut.

Prebiotics help support a strong gut barrier by providing the necessary nutrients (like SCFAs) to nourish the cells that line the gut. By promoting the growth of beneficial bacteria that produce SCFAs, prebiotics help maintain the integrity of the intestinal lining, which reduces the risk of inflammation and gut permeability.

The Role of Prebiotics in Digestive Disorders

The Role of Prebiotics in Digestive Disorders

Several digestive disorders are linked to an imbalanced or unhealthy gut microbiome. By feeding beneficial bacteria, prebiotics can play a key role in managing and alleviating symptoms of these conditions.

  • Irritable Bowel Syndrome (IBS): Prebiotics can decrease IBS symptoms like gas, bloating, and constipation while also increasing intestinal motility. Prebiotics can lessen discomfort and inflammation in the gut by supporting a balanced gut microbiota.
  • Inflammatory Bowel Disease (IBD): Conditions like Crohn’s disease and ulcerative colitis involve chronic inflammation in the gut. The SCFAs produced by prebiotics have anti-inflammatory effects that can help reduce inflammation in the gut, potentially providing relief for people with IBD.
  • Constipation: By improving gut motility and supporting the growth of bacteria that help break down fiber, prebiotics can promote regular bowel movements and alleviate constipation.

Incorporating prebiotics into your diet can provide significant relief for individuals with digestive issues by improving gut function and promoting a healthy microbiome.
